Transponder Keys

Transponder keys are far superior to normal car keys. They contain a chip and transmit an electronic signal to the computer inside the vehicle. This code is compared with the serial number of the car in order to verify the key's legitimacy. This technology is awesome and has helped reduce auto theft. However, just like other technologies, it's not foolproof and thieves can evade the system if they wish to.

The cheap locksmith near me for cars good news is that if own a vehicle equipped with transponder keys and they are damaged or lost, a professional locksmith will make a replacement for you that will be recognized by your car's computer system. The process, called key programming, usually takes around 30 minutes. Locksmiths need to know the particulars of your vehicle, including the make, model, and year of manufacture. Bluetooth Key Trackers

A Bluetooth tracker, also referred to as a Bluetooth locator, is a small electronic device that is used to locate lost objects like keys, luggage, or pets. They utilize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) technology to wirelessly connect to your smartphone and emit an electromagnetic signal that is recognized by the app running on your mobile device. Once your phone detects an incoming signal from the tracker it will play music or make a beep to help you locate it. They are usually shaped like a key and can be attached to your ring, bag or wallet.

When you are looking for a Bluetooth tracking device, you must consider the various features. Certain Bluetooth trackers come with a waterproof rating, which makes them perfect for rainy days. Some have a web application that lets you find your items on a computer. Some of them offer an loyalty program that gives you an amount of money when you upgrade your old one.

Another feature to consider is how long the battery will last. Although the majority of Bluetooth trackers last about a year, you'll want to be aware of whether they come with rechargeable batteries. If they don't you'll be purchasing batteries to replace them.

Another thing to check out is the range of the tracker. The larger the range, the more likely it is that you'll be able to locate your keys. Some trackers also have an alert that lets you know when they leave a set boundaries, which can be beneficial if you're susceptible to losing your keys at the supermarket or at your friend's home.

It's also worth checking whether your Bluetooth tracker encrypts your location data. Some do not and if your company is hacked your personal data could be exposed.
